NEUROPSYCHOLOGICAL ASSESSMENTS
Comprehensive cognitive and neuropsychological evaluations related to:
-
Cognitive Decline & Dementia
-
Attention and Concentration Problems
-
Traumatic Brain Injury • Processing Speed Difficulties
-
Neurological & Medical Conditions Affecting Cognition
Testing helps identify cognitive strengths, weaknesses, neurological functioning, and functional impact on daily life, work, and academic performance.
EDUCATIONAL & LEARNING ASSESSMENTS
Comprehensive educational evaluations for children, adolescents, college students, and adults, including:
-
Learning Disabilities
-
Academic Achievement Testing
-
Cognitive & Intellectual Testing
-
Executive Functioning Assessments
-
School & College Accommodations
Evaluations may support IEPs, 504 plans, academic planning, and testing accommodations.
